Association Between Gastrointestinal Symptoms and Sleep Habits in Children with Metabolic Dysfunction-Associated

Insights

Gastrointestinal symptoms and sleep disturbances are common in children with metabolic dysfunction-associated steatotic liver disease (MASLD). Gut issues significantly impact sleep quality in these children, highlighting the need for comprehensive care.

Area of Science:

  • Pediatric Gastroenterology
  • Hepatology
  • Sleep Medicine

Background:

  • Reduced sleep quality in children is linked to obesity and fatty liver disease.
  • Limited research exists on gastrointestinal (GI) symptoms' impact on sleep in children with metabolic dysfunction-associated steatotic liver disease (MASLD).

Purpose of the Study:

  • To determine the prevalence of GI symptoms and sleep disturbances in children with MASLD.
  • To investigate the association between GI symptoms and sleep disturbances in this pediatric population.

Main Methods:

  • Cross-sectional study involving 176 children (8-18 years), including 84 with MASLD and 92 controls.
  • Assessed sleep disturbances using the Child Sleep Habits Questionnaire (CSHQ) and GI symptoms via the Gastrointestinal Symptom Rating Scale (GSRS).
  • Used logistic regression to identify predictors of sleep disturbances, adjusting for metabolic confounders.

Main Results:

  • 69.9% of participants experienced sleep disturbances; MASLD group showed higher prevalence (89% vs 57%).
  • Independent predictors of sleep disturbances included low family income, high total GSRS score, and elevated HOMA-IR.
  • MASLD diagnosis was not a significant independent predictor after adjustment; Non-Alcoholic Fatty Liver Disease Fibrosis Score (NFS) correlated with both sleep and GI issues.

Conclusions:

  • Sleep disturbances and GI symptoms are prevalent in children with MASLD, with GI issues significantly associated with poorer sleep.
  • Children with MASLD and higher fibrosis risk may experience more sleep disturbances.
  • Clinical evaluation of children with MASLD should include assessment for co-occurring sleep and GI disorders.

Inborn Errors of Metabolism

Phenylketonuria (PKU) is a protein metabolism disorder characterized by high blood levels of the amino acid phenylalanine. This results from a mutation in the gene responsible for phenylalanine hydroxylase, an enzyme that converts phenylalanine into tyrosine. When this enzyme is deficient, phenylalanine builds up in the blood, leading to symptoms such as vomiting, rashes, seizures, growth deficiency, and severe mental retardation. Pharmacokinetics in Pediatric Patients: Drug Metabolism

In pediatric care, understanding the nuances of hepatic drug metabolism is crucial, as it significantly differs from that of adults. This divergence is primarily due to the developmental stage of drug-metabolizing enzymes, which affects how medications are processed in the body. In neonates, for instance, the activity of Phase I enzymes—critical for the initial breakdown of drugs—is markedly reduced, functioning at just 20–40% of the levels seen in adults.
